CRIMINAL MINDS: Erica Messer Chat


The CMRT chat room has been so fortunate this week to host two Criminal Minds writers! Last night, we had a spur of the moment chat with writer and co-executive producer Erica Messer. What a fun time we have had this week chatting with both Erica and Kim Harrison. Both ladies were gracious with their time and were so upbeat and fun to talk with!

Erica was happy to have done so much writing in Season 5 and she gave us some really great episodes. Of course, we can't wait to see what tonight's finale brings! We spoke a little about the Criminal Minds season finale titled 'Our Darkest Hour', but honestly, we didn't want to be spoiled too much! We did find out that Tim Curry was amazing to work with and is super creepy in this episode.

We talked a lot about what everyone's favourite eps were this year and the winner was clearly '100'. Can you guess which part Erica wrote? We're not going to spill the beans just yet! Rumour has it, there will be 15 minutes of extras on the Criminal Minds Season 5 DVD's just for '100' and they will break it down for you!

We discussed each of the episodes Erica wrote in Season 5. Erica talked about how she and Simon Mirren wanted to give MGG something "right up his alley" with 'Mosley Lane' and how the episode was "...half our show, half this other world he created." She spoke of how timeless the unsubs from 'Mosley Lane' were. We also discussed this season's casting quite a bit and how the show gets such great guests and what a wonderful casting team Criminal Minds has.

Erica informed us, that even though she wasn't aware of it when she was writing the episode, the car wreck she wrote in 'Retaliation' was one that she had actually been in and she realised that during filming. We talked about how much the characters have grown not only since Season 1 of Criminal Minds, but also within this season. How Hotch and JJ have this closeness now as they are the only working parents on the team and they have both lost someone close. We told Erica how we love to see the girls portrayed in stronger roles and how we love to see them together.

We spoke with Erica and confessed our addiction to CM, but said that we were all ok with it. She was ok with it too and said it was healthier than other addictions! We are so glad she understands and keeps giving us great stories to be addicted to!

You could tell how very much Erica loves what she is doing, writing for a team who is also a family. She was such a joy to talk with. All of our guests here at the CMRT have been wonderful and we are so honoured that they have taken time to discuss their work with us. Despite having a short break, I got the impression that Erica was ready to get back to work writing fantastic episodes for Season 6 of Criminal Minds!

Be sure to tune into the Criminal Minds season finale for some "spooky Bernero" directing of Erica Messer's 'Our Darkest Hour' - tonight on CBS! Thank you again Erica, it was such a pleasure to chat with you!

Criminal Minds - Kim Harrison Chat


The CMRT had the pleasure of hosting Criminal Minds own Kim Harrison for a chat this past Sunday. For those of you unfamiliar with Kim, she is Ed Bernero's assistant. However, Kim will be moving to a different position this coming season as a member of the Criminal Minds writing staff! Congrats Kim!!!

Kim and her writing partner, Ryan Gibson, wrote the episode "A Solitary Man" for Season 5. This was such a great ep with the creepiness factor grabbing our attention right from the beginning. Kim spoke with us about how much she enjoyed writing a "really sick and creepy" episode and how she and her partner shared several 'Can you believe this?' moments during production. It was a dream come true for them.

Kim told us that one of her favourite things about the production of 'A Solitary Man' was her involvement with the casting of the episode - how it felt to hear the words they had put on paper come to life and what a thrill that was. She spoke of finally being able to put pen to paper and write the voices of the characters that she has known for so long. Kim said the easiest for her to write was Prentiss and the most challenging was Hotch. Kim said she "...was so honored to finally write for these characters." and we think she did a great job!

Of course, Kim pointed out something we were already aware of - that the entire CM crew is amazing! How comfortable they made her feel while on set and how helpful they were. We have heard this many times from different sources, so obviously, they must be the best crew in the business.

Another thing we discussed was the scene between Reid and Rossi when Rossi sent Reid down into the ditch. We were told MGG did struggle a bit with getting up and down the slope so they kept it to as few takes as possible. We talked about the darkness not only of the show, but also of the job of real profilers and how if you don't have a sense of humor it is a tough thing to get through each day. We, as fans, really appreciate the bits of comic relief that are added to dark episodes.

Kim spoke of how amazing the guest cast was. When Kim was asked about actors she would like to see cast in one of her episodes, she said the list was long. When asked if there was anyone she would like to direct one of her eps, her answer was Edward Allen Bernero and she also said "Gubler did a great job, I'd love to work with him." With Kim's creepy writing and Matthew's style of directing, I would love to see that!

I know Ed will miss having Kim as his assistant, but we are so happy that she will be writing for Criminal Minds and can't wait to see what she has in store for us in Season 6! Thanks again to Kim Harrison for chatting with the CMRT and for giving us such a great Criminal Minds episode this season. We look forward to many more!
